Job Description and Responsibilities

Capital process planning for construction projects from initial budgetary inception to approved, and executed on time and within budgetary constraints.

  • Resolve construction conflicts in the field and in real time
  • Contractor scheduling to ensure projects meet deadlines
  • Sourcing materials and equipment required for delivering construction projects
  • Reviewing and approving payment applications from contractors
  • Responding to, or sourcing responses for RFIs related to constructability or deviations from construction drawings or manufacturer specifications
  • Congstruction review meetings and reports with internal stakeholders at major milestones during construction
  • Quality control reviews and reports to document the quality of constructed items
  • RFIs and Submittals for the design team to review and approve during construction projects
